About this property

Coach’s Quarters on the Creek- A Night in the Trees!

Our best feature is offering an amazing escape into the trees for your most unique and memorable getaway!! It’s “Treehouse Rustic” but with beautiful, quality decor, bedding and amenities! You’ll want for nothing in this private, tranquil setting! Bring a good book along for some downtime on the beautiful deck that overlooks White Rock Creek! Lots of free parking and you’ll definitely want to take a long stroll from the treehouse around our amazing 100 acre neighborhood.
Our 330 sq ft treehouse has a wooden ramp instead of steps for easy access to the trees! There is a lovely wrap-around deck offering two nice, remote places just to unwind and take in the scenery. Two Adirondack Rockers await you on the back deck!
The main room is open with a queen bed, small sitting area by picture window overlooking the creek, a kitchenette with Mexican tile mosaic countertop and full bath w/large, stunning walk-in shower and separate toilet area. You'll love the cobalt blue mosaic vanity in bathroom! The colorful kitchenette provides a small coffee maker, cups, light snacks, coffee/hot tea and a small microwave.
Up the stairs you'll find an inviting, cozy loft area with a twin and double bed. Caution to be taken with low ceilings. You’ll also find so many unique, added touches like the wood flooring that was originally a gym floor that we restored and repurposed. In the bathroom you’ll see beautiful vintage windows turned into cafe-style doors with stunning rain glass attached. All of our picture windows naturally bring in the beautiful nature of outdoors. The setting is predominately private so you may want to leave the zebra shades up for the views! A REAL vintage bonus: A refurbished & running, 1936 John Deere Tractor awaits our Treehouse guests for viewing & great photo ops!
